Registered Nurse (RN) Float - Clinic
Base pay range: $32.45/hr – $48.70/hr
Major Responsibilities- Engages in unit councils, professional governance, and quality initiatives to improve care processes and apply evidence‑based practices.
- Utilizes the nursing process to assess, plan, diagnose, implement, and evaluate nursing care, engaging patients and families through the continuum of care.
- Monitors patient conditions, adjusts care plans, mobilizes resources, and collaborates with the care team to influence care outcomes.
- Upholds and promotes a culture of safety.
- Continuously evaluates patient, team, and unit outcomes, taking action as needed.
- May administer medications, treatments, and therapies safely and according to clinical protocols and procedures.
- Demonstrates effective communication, feedback, and conflict resolution, fostering team collaboration and appropriate delegation.
- Pursues professional development, completes required education, and maintains certifications.
- Adheres to the ANA Code of Ethics and practices ethical decision‑making, respects interdisciplinary roles, and contributes to integrated, unbiased patient care.
- Appropriate delegation to other Registered Nurses, Licensed Practical Nurses, and unlicensed assistive personnel (e.g., nurse aides, credentialed medical assistants).
- Maintains accurate, timely EHR documentation.
- May be required to float to other units, departments, care areas, or facilities within the designated service area to meet patient care needs.
- Demonstrates knowledge and skills necessary to provide age‑specific care appropriate to the patient’s developmental stage, as further defined in departmental policies.
Job Requirements
- Education: Graduate of a Board of Nursing approved nursing education program.
- Certification / Registration / License:
- Basic Life Support (BLS). Additional education, training, certifications, or experience may be required based on specialty.
- Active, unrestricted registered nurse (RN) multi‑state compact and/or single‑state license with privileges to practice in the state(s) where the RN is providing client nursing services.
- Experience: Typically requires 1 year of clinical nursing experience.
- Knowledge / Skills / Abilities:
- Strong clinical judgment and critical thinking.
- Time management, prioritization and problem‑solving skills.
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
- Ability to work in a fast‑paced, dynamic environment.
- Proficiency in operating computer functions (e.g., e‑mail, electronic records, digital platforms).
Physical Requirements and
Working Conditions:- Must be able to sit, stand, walk, lift, squat, bend, reach above shoulders, and twist frequently throughout the workday.
- Must lift and support the weight of 35 pounds in handling patients, medical equipment, and supplies.
- Must push/pull with 30 lbs. of force and perform a sliding transfer of 150 lbs. with a second person present.
- Must have functional speech, vision, hearing, and touch with ability to use fine‑hand manipulation skills for IV insertion and other procedures.
- Maneuver foot pedals on carts or machines.
- Perform physical safety interventions such as patient restraint and verbal de‑escalation, if needed.
- May be exposed to chemical and hazardous waste as well as blood and body fluids and communicable disease; protective clothing and equipment must be worn as necessary.
- Must respond quickly to changes in patient and/or unit conditions.
- Physical abilities testing may be required.
- Additional department‑specific physical requirements may be identified for unique responsibilities.
